In a water molecule, shared electons spend more time around th oxygen atom than the hydrogen atoms. as a result, the oxygen atom

is...
Chemistry
1 answer:
Tasya [4]3 years ago
5 0
The oxygen atom has a partial negative charge. Due to the shared electrons spending more time in this region.

What happens when you heat iodine and ammonium chloride?
DiKsa [7]
Test tube of ammonium chloride (NH4Cl) being heated over a bunsen burner flame. Ammonium chloride decomposes readily when heated, but condenses in the cooler area at the top of the test tube. This is a reversible reaction, where the ammonium chloride decomposes into the gases ammonia (NH3) and hydrogen chloride (HCl).

Use the reaction given below to solve the problem that follows: Calculate the mass in grams of aluminum oxide produced by the re
bearhunter [10]

Answer:  28.4 g of aluminum oxide is produced by the reaction of 15.0 g of aluminum metal

Explanation:

To calculate the moles :

\text{Moles of solute}=\frac{\text{given mass}}{\text{Molar Mass}}   

\text{Moles of} Al=\frac{15.0g}{27g/mol}=0.556moles

The balanced chemical equuation is:

4Al+3O_2\rightarrow 2Al_2O_3  

According to stoichiometry :

4 moles of Al produce == 2 moles of Al_2O_3

Thus 0.556 moles of Al will produce=\frac{2}{4}\times 0.556=0.278moles  of Al_2O_3

Mass of Al_2O_3=moles\times {\text {Molar mass}}=0.278moles\times 102g/mol=28.4g

Thus 28.4 g of aluminum oxide is produced by the reaction of 15.0 g of aluminum metal.
